Problem 1: Understanding the Type of Bollard You Need

One of the biggest challenges customers face is selecting the right type of semi-automatic bollard based on their specific needs. With varying degrees of security, material types, and functionality, it can be difficult to determine which bollard will best serve your purpose.

Solution: Assess Your Requirements

Start by assessing the main reasons for installing bollards. Do you need to control vehicle access, enhance security, or improve pedestrian safety? A good approach is to consult with a professional or conduct research on different types of bollard materials, such as steel or aluminum, and their respective strengths.

For example, if your primary concern is security against impact, consider opting for heavy-duty steel bollards. Many businesses have increased their security by over 40% just by switching to a more robust bollard suitable for their environment.

Problem 2: Cost Concerns

Another common issue during the purchase phase is managing the cost. Semi-automatic bollards can vary significantly in price, with some options costing as little as $200 while high-end models may reach $1,500 or more. Customers often feel unsure about where to invest their budget.

Solution: Price vs. Value Analysis

Instead of solely focusing on upfront costs, consider the long-term value of your investment. Higher-priced bollards may offer improved durability, maintenance savings, and better warranties. For instance, a business that chose a more expensive, high-quality semi-automatic bollard reported reduced annual maintenance costs by nearly 30% due to the product's longevity.

It can be helpful to create a comparison chart that lists the features of various models alongside their prices. This way, you can better determine which bollard provides the best value for your investment.

Problem 3: Installation Confusion

Many customers often feel overwhelmed at the thought of installing their new semi-automatic bollards. Questions regarding whether professional installation is necessary, or if they can handle it themselves, frequently arise.

Solution: Check Installation Requirements

Before purchasing, always check installation guidelines and recommendations provided by the manufacturer. Some semi-automatic bollards can be easily installed with basic tools and a good DIY guide, while others may need professional help.

For instance, a case study showed that a retail store, after following their manufacturer’s DIY installation guide, successfully installed 10 bollards within a single weekend, saving them significant installation costs.

Problem 4: Lack of Information on Regulations

Navigating local regulations regarding the installation of semi-automatic bollards can be tricky. Failing to comply may lead to fines and costly re-installation.

Solution: Research Local Guidelines

Before finalizing your purchase, familiarize yourself with local regulations regarding height, spacing, and installation requirements for bollards. Many cities have specific guidelines to improve safety standards. Consulting city planning websites or speaking to local authorities can provide clarity.

For example, a business owner in Chicago discovered that understanding local ordinances allowed them to select bollards that met city specifications, avoiding a potential fine of $1,000 due to non-compliance.
